Announcing our new Executive Director:  Stacey Gallagher Tully

Healthy Waltham announces today that Stacey Gallagher Tully has been appointed as its new Executive Director.  Mrs. Tully joins Healthy Waltham with a wealth of experience in the fields of health, human resources and sales/ administration. For nearly 40 years, she has been a dance and fitness instructor for students from ages 3 - 96 at the Waltham YMCA, Senior Citizen Center and numerous corporate gyms. Mrs. Tully, a Magna Cum Laude graduate of Boston College, has worked all over the world. She states, "I am interested in doing more for the people in our community and would love and enjoy doing that with a focus on health and wellness."
 
Healthy Waltham Board Member Kaytie Dowcett expressed her excitement about the new hire: "We have been so impressed with Stacey's enthusiasm, energy, and creative ideas for expanding Healthy Waltham's reach in the community. We look forward to supporting her as she shepherds us into our next phase as an organization."
 
We would also like to thank Pam Hess for staying on during this transition as she balances her new role as Executive Director of Land's Sake Farm in Weston.
 
Mrs. Tully joins Healthy Waltham staff members Maria DiMaggio, Communications & Development Director and Reva Haselkorn, Program Coordinator & Chef Instructor in working toward Healthy Waltham's mission: to promote healthy lifestyles and well-being for families and underserved populations in Waltham through educational and collaborative programs that engage residents in healthy cooking and gardening, physical activity and involvement in natural open space within the community.
